Year 11 and 12 students are invited to join our School Holiday Experience Sessions in June. 

Join our Physics Experience session, led by Dr Joanna Turner, Senior Lecturer in Physics at UniSQ, who will discuss how ultraviolet (UV) radiation is one of the most important contributing risk factors for developing skin cancer in Australia, and conversely, how UV radiation exposure is advantageous for other health factors. Using physics as a lens, this session will show how UV exposure varies all year due to different factors and what that means for humans. In addition to this, UV radiation is important to other factors in our environment.

This Experience Session will focus on the physics of understanding our environment, and how physics complements other areas of study, such as chemistry, biology and even art, and provide opportunities to imagine future careers that will benefit from the study of physics.
